Output cec2656c03be895b5c733c16ae9e27905d6a58ee3f37fe5c1764eaaf5418bb95:0

value
5887600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9510f1ac7d7db407cf5d41608b85b0d0da6bea4b OP_EQUAL
address
3FHCuRFSbceAGdAY9rPhpqC5rDh49LjbWj
transaction
cec2656c03be895b5c733c16ae9e27905d6a58ee3f37fe5c1764eaaf5418bb95
spent
true